Cosmo / Male / 3 Years / 74lbs / Australian Shepherd/Labrador / Dog Selective / Good with Older Children/ Untested with Cats / Fostered in Milton ** Follow Cosmo's journey on Instagram: @theadorableadoptablecosmo* Cosmo is a striking, intelligent Shepherd-mix with a deeply sensitive and thoughtful nature. In a calm, predictable environment, he is affectionate, playful, and forms strong bonds with the people he trusts. When he feels safe, Cosmo's silly side comes out. During meal time he'll wiggle his bum and talk excitedly until he gets the 'okay!' to eat. He thinks tug is the best game in the whole world and will happily show you his toys and let you know when it's time for play. He enjoys relaxing near his humans, spending time on the couch or nearby on the floor, and engaging with enrichment that allows him to decompress and settle. He loves snuggle time with his trusted humans and believes deeply in 'if I fits I sits'. Cosmo thrives with routine, clarity, and low-pressure interactions. He responds best when given space and choice, and he shows excellent potential when his nervous system is supported. He loves food-based enrichment, stuffed toys, sniffing activities, and long-lasting chews, all of which help him regulate and feel secure. Inside the home, he is calm, house-trained, and not destructive when his needs are met. Cosmo can become overwhelmed in busy or unpredictable environments. He is sensitive to excessive noise, movements, unfamiliar visitors, and close proximity to other dogs, and he benefits from thoughtful management that reduces trigger stacking. He does best with calm, respectful dogs when given adequate space and has shown the ability to self-regulate during structured, low-pressure social experiences. Cosmo is not suited to a home with young children, as fast movement and unpredictability increase his anxiety. Cosmo has worked with professional behavioural support and responds best to force-free handling, long-line walks in quiet natural settings, and environments that prioritize emotional safety over exposure. With consistency and continued support, he demonstrates curiosity, connection, and the ability to build confidence at a steady pace. Cosmo is looking for an experienced, patient home that understands sensitive dogs and values calm, predictable routines. His ideal home would be a quiet household — ideally rural or semi-rural — with access to safe outdoor space where he can decompress without frequent triggers. He would do best with minimal visitors and guardians who are committed to continuing his confidence-building, low-pressure lifestyle. Cosmo may thrive as an only dog or with a calm, well-matched canine companion following careful introductions. In the right environment, Cosmo is a deeply loyal and gentle companion — a dog who finds joy in quiet moments, meaningful connection, and the comfort of being truly understood. Gizmo's story began in Louisiana, where he was discovered frightened, underweight, and hiding beneath a truck. Despite his rough start, this resilient boy has blossomed into an incredible companion with a bright future ahead of him. If there is one thing Gizmo loves, it's learning. He is exceptionally intelligent and thrives when given the opportunity to work his mind. Training sessions are his favorite activity, especially when treats are involved! Gizmo already knows commands such as sit, stay, and lay down, and he continues to impress with how quickly he picks up new skills. Gizmo is what many people call a "Velcro dog"-he loves being close to his people and will happily follow you from room to room just to be part of whatever you're doing. He forms strong bonds with his family and enjoys being included in daily life. This handsome boy also enjoys water, rides well in the car, and gets along with adults, children, dogs, and cats. While he's still polishing his leash skills, he approaches the world with curiosity and enthusiasm. Gizmo would thrive with an active family that can provide both physical exercise and mental enrichment. Whether it's training, hiking, adventures, or simply spending quality time together, Gizmo is ready to be your loyal sidekick. Fully vetted, house trained, and eager to please, he's looking for a forever home that will appreciate just how special and smart he truly is.
